Transaction eb934b40d61b5b3334ba49d6d47cdaa4e366857097e1e0082b9a452b270bd621
1 Input
2 Outputs
- eb934b40d61b5b3334ba49d6d47cdaa4e366857097e1e0082b9a452b270bd621:0
- eb934b40d61b5b3334ba49d6d47cdaa4e366857097e1e0082b9a452b270bd621:1
value 682606
address 18cHF9RGYK6PNiDcXEQqraaH41NEhfthPU
value 4113143
address 17dFzPZZDswfZ77jVDG3QxeZpqjeKMjHps